Albury City appoints new CEO

AlburyCity has appointed Jason Gordon as its new Chief Executive Officer, with Mr Gordon set to commence on 8 September 2026. Quilpie Shire CEO Justin Hancock to Depart for Banana Shire

Updated: Quilpie Shire Council has confirmed that Chief Executive Officer Justin Hancock has tendered his resignation, with his final day set for Friday, 16 October 2026. New Remuneration Tribunal Determination Resets Victorian Council Allowances, Adds Growth-Council Category

The Victorian Independent Remuneration Tribunal has issued a new comprehensive determination setting allowances for Mayors, Deputy Mayors and Councillors across all 79 Victorian councils, restructuring the allowance framework for the first time since 2022. Greater Shepparton Mayor Declares State Intentions

Greater Shepparton mayor Cr Shane Sali has announced he is seeking National Party preselection to contest the state seat of Shepparton at the Victorian election on 28 November. Muswellbrook Shire General Manager Derek Finnigan Resigns After 44 Years’ Service

Date: 26th August 2026 Muswellbrook Shire Council has accepted the resignation of General Manager Derek Finnigan, closing out a Council career of more than four decades. Knox City Council CEO Bruce Dobson to depart in January 2027

Date: 26th August 2026 Knox City Council chief executive Bruce Dobson has announced he will leave the organisation in January 2027, concluding a five-year term in the role. Phuong Au appointed CEO of Ararat Rural City

Date: 25th August 2026 Ararat Rural City Council’s new chief executive officer has been revealed. Phuong Au was announced at tonight’s Council meeting as the successful candidate to succeed Dr Tim Harrison, who is stepping down from the role after eight years. He announced his departure in June.
